October 1
South Korea/Chuseok
The Chinese call August 15 of the lunar calendar as the Mid-Autumn Festival, and the Korean people (Korean, Korean and Chinese Korean) call it " Chuseok”. It is a festival of harvest and thanksgiving, which is even more grand than the Spring Festival among the Korean people.
October 3
Germany/ German Unity Day
To commemorate the national holiday that the former Federal Republic of Germany (formerly West Germany) and the former German Democratic Republic (formerly East Germany) officially announced their unification on October 3, 1990.

October 12
Multinational /Columbus Day
October 12, or the second Monday in October, commemorates Columbus' first landing on the American continent in 1492.
Spain/ National Day
To commemorate the great historical event that Columbus arrived in the American continent on October 12, 1492, since 1987, this day has been designated as the Spanish National Day.
Canada/Thanksgiving Day
Canadian Thanksgiving is not on the same day as Thanksgiving in the United States, and Canada Thanksgiving is the second Monday October each year.
